Larkin's Bring a Book to Life dance performance returns with 'Mr. Men Little Miss'

Larkin High School's VPAA Dance Academy's Bring a Book to Life performance returns this week with "Mr. Men Little Miss," a dance production based on the "Mr. Men and Little Miss" books created in the 1970s and 1980s by British author Roger Hargreaves and his son Adam Hargreaves.

It is directed by Margaret Palmer and Kelli Myhre-Bahwell.

Shows are at 7 p.m. Friday, Feb. 17, and at 3 and 7 p.m. Saturday, Feb. 18. Tickets, available at the door, are $10 for adults and $5 for seniors and students.

The Larkin High School Auditorium is at 1475 Larkin Avenue, Elgin. Call (847) 888-5200 for details.
